The Verdict: The "Final Boss" of FNAF

Ultimate Custom Night is not just a game; it is a chaotic celebration of the entire Five Nights at Freddy's franchise. Originally released as free DLC (and later ported to consoles and mobile), it serves as the ultimate test of skill for FNAF veterans. It is a stressful, micromanagement-heavy experience that is arguably the best entry in the series for hardcore fans, but it can be overwhelming for newcomers. fnaf ucn ultimate custom night exclusive

5. Lore Exclusivity & The "The One You Should Not Have Killed"

UCN is unique in that it is the only mainline FNAF game widely interpreted as a personalized purgatory or nightmare created by a specific, unnamed spirit (referred to by fans as "The One You Should Not Have Killed" or "VS").
